While she frequently employs the imagery of the broom, she turned to the mirror again in 2020's Cassiopeia, and it is this painting that became the model for Gazer. Mirrors, portals, and windows are reoccurring themes in Smiths work and speak about subjects such as the gaze, voyeurism, objectification, power, and agency.
